Abstract

The invention discloses a method for switching application icons, which is applied to a terminal and comprises the following steps: receiving an icon switching instruction; and switching the positions of the target icons according to the icon switching instruction. The invention also discloses a terminal and a computer storage medium, and by adopting the method and the device, a user can conveniently and quickly find a specific application program, and the use experience in one-hand operation can be improved when the visual experience of regional icon switching is brought to the user.

Background
On one hand, with the updating and upgrading of the intelligent terminal and the rapid development of the screen technology and the intelligent terminal manufacturing process, the intelligent terminal with a screen of 6 inches or more has become a mainstream product. On the other hand, with the explosion of application ecology, various applications emerge, and the number of applications installed in the popular smart terminals is increased from the former few applications, the dozens of applications to the present dozens, even hundreds. The reasons of the two aspects bring new problems to the operation of the user.
Due to the fact that the number of application programs installed on an intelligent terminal of a user is increased sharply, the user is difficult to find an application program to be used quickly in dozens or even hundreds of application icons, particularly, the screen of the intelligent terminal is larger and larger, the display area which can be touched by the user in one-hand operation is limited, so that when the user holds the intelligent terminal by one hand, the user is difficult to select application icons in a part of the display area, at the moment, the user needs to operate by two hands to click a specific application icon, and although the common application programs can be placed on a quick start bar, the common application icons which can be placed on the quick start bar in the area below the screen of the intelligent terminal are limited. Due to the problems, inconvenience is brought to the use of the user, and the experience of the user is influenced.

The overall thought of the embodiment of the invention is as follows: and the mobile terminal receives the icon switching instruction and then switches the positions of the target icons according to the icon switching instruction.
Specifically, when a user holds the mobile terminal with one hand and needs to quickly select a specific application icon, an icon switching instruction such as a switching gesture or a touch signal is used to trigger switching of a plurality of target icons. The plurality of target icons may be all icons in at least one fixed row or at least one fixed column below all or one icon page of the terminal, or may be a plurality of specific target icons dispersed below each icon page.
Referring to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a flow chart illustrating an embodiment of a method for switching application icons according to the present invention. The method for switching application icons according to this embodiment may include, but is not limited to, the following steps:
step S1: and receiving an icon switching instruction.
The switching instruction may be, but is not limited to, a switching gesture input by the user through the touch screen, such as short pressing, long pressing, touch sliding, space sliding, and the like.
In one embodiment, for the icon switching command, step S1: the step of receiving the icon switching instruction includes: and when detecting that the length of any icon display area pressed by the user exceeds a preset threshold or the user performs sliding operation on any icon display area, judging that an icon switching instruction is received. That is to say, the switching gesture corresponding to the icon switching instruction may be that the length of any icon display area is pressed to exceed a preset threshold, or that a sliding operation is performed on any icon display area, such as sliding up and down or sliding left and right.
It should be noted that, because the sliding includes up-down sliding and left-right sliding, the sliding in multiple directions can accurately distinguish whether to switch a row of icons or a column of icons, and when the user presses for a long time, it cannot be clearly determined whether to switch a row of icons or a column of icons, and therefore, in an embodiment, when the icon switching instruction is that the length of any icon display area exceeds a preset threshold, the switching area is selected according to the user-defined priority.
Specifically, the priority set by the user for the long press instruction is to preferentially switch all icons in a row where an icon receiving the long press switching instruction is located, or to preferentially switch all icons in a column where the icon receiving the long press switching instruction is located. Of course, the setting of the priority is not limited to just before the icon switching function is used, but a display window with row or column selection may be popped up after a long press switching instruction is received, and switching is performed according to the priority selected by the user after the user selection is confirmed.
In one embodiment, the area for receiving the icon switching instruction includes: any non-icon display area under the terminal display page or any display area corresponding to any application icon under the terminal display page or any area in the display page.
Specifically, any non-icon display area under the terminal display page or a display area corresponding to any application icon under the terminal display page or any area in the display page is also any blank area under the terminal display page or a display area corresponding to any application icon.
In one embodiment, step S1: before receiving an icon switching instruction, the method comprises the following steps: and after receiving a switching mode confirmation instruction, entering an icon switchable mode.
Specifically, switching a plurality of specific icons is a functional mode, in an embodiment, in a non-switchable mode of the terminal, the user may have other corresponding execution steps for sliding or long pressing of an icon or a blank area on the terminal, and therefore, before the user sends an icon switching instruction, the user needs to send a switching mode confirmation instruction to enter the icon switchable mode, where the switching mode confirmation instruction may be input through voice, gesture, or specific physical key. It is worth mentioning that the user may preset whether the switchable mode may be turned on.
Step S2: and switching the positions of the target icons according to the icon switching instruction.
Wherein the plurality of target icons are all specific. In this example, the icon switching may be switching between icons in a certain row or a certain column, or switching between a plurality of icons dispersed in each row and each column, and of course, when a specific target icon is under a plurality of icon pages, the former has a more obvious viewing angle effect than the latter, and therefore, the plurality of target icons may be icons of a plurality of application programs preset by a user, which may be dispersed in each area of each display page of the terminal, or may be in a certain row or a certain column.
In one embodiment, the application icons in a column may be switched by sliding the icon switch command up and down, and the sliding up and down may be selectively switched, for example, in the case of switching, the switching is too fast or not noticed, and the application icons may be switched back without switching a loop to switch to an application icon again. The application icons in a certain row can be switched by sliding left and right, certainly, the switching function corresponding to the switching gesture is not limited to the surface meaning, and the user can perform custom setting on the gesture.
Specifically, for example, when a user holds the mobile terminal with one hand and wants to quickly find a commonly used application icon, the application icon can be scrolled and switched through the switching gesture, that is, the specific application icon is quickly switched to the current display page, that is, the current display page is kept still, and only the specific application icon is scrolled and switched, so that the target icon that the user wants to select is switched to the current display interface.
Wherein, no matter the target icons are all icons in a certain row or a certain column under all icon pages of the terminal or are dispersed under each icon page, the target icons can be switched by switching gestures in any blank area or any display area corresponding to any application icon under the terminal display page, for example, where the plurality of objects are a plurality of specific object icons dispersed under respective icon pages, the user is under the current display page, when a gesture operation is performed to switch a blank area, the positions of the scattered icons and the positions of the blank area are switched circularly, or a plurality of icons are switched with the position of the blank area at a single time, and of course, before the first switching, the blank area is free of application icons and is switched to one of the plurality of specific icons upon a second switch. When the plurality of target icons are all icons in a certain row or a certain column below all icon pages of the terminal, at this time, the display area corresponding to any blank area or any application icon in this embodiment means a display area corresponding to any blank area or any application icon in a certain row or a certain column where the plurality of target icons are located, because the icons in the row or the column are switched at this time, of course, if the row or the column where the icons can be switched is specific, that is, only a specific row or a specific column below the display page of the terminal can be switched, the area receiving the icon switching instruction at this time may be any area of the display page.
It should be noted that the premise of switching the application icons in a specific row or column of the terminal display page is that the user knows which application icons are in the row or column, for example, the user places commonly used icons in the last row of each display page of the terminal, and when the user needs to run one of the application programs, only the last row needs to be switched separately, and the icon of the application program that the user wants to run is switched to the finger clickable area. It should be noted that, in this case, the page turning operation is not required to be performed integrally, and only a specific line needs to be turned, that is, the specific line is switched.
In one embodiment, step S2: switching the positions of the target icons according to the icon switching instruction, comprising: and when the switching gesture corresponding to the icon switching instruction is vertically sliding for any icon display area, switching the positions of all icons in the row of any icon display area under the icon page. And when the switching gesture corresponding to the icon switching instruction is to slide left and right in any icon display area, switching the positions of all icons in the row of any icon display area under the icon page.
In the embodiments of the present application, the icon is switched not only by scrolling, that is, the icons are switched one by one according to the arrangement order of the icons in each row or each column of the icon page, and of course, the arrangement order of the icons is determined according to the direction of switching after the icon page enters the switchable mode. However, the switching method is not limited to the scroll switching, and in one embodiment, the method of switching the positions of the plurality of target icons according to the icon switching instruction includes: rolling switching or random switching or switching according to the use frequency or switching according to a user-defined mode.
It should be noted that, for switching according to the usage frequency, switching is performed according to the frequency used by the application program to be switched in a certain time period, and certainly, the usage frequency of other application programs to be switched is not sorted every time an icon is switched in switching, but the usage frequency counted in a certain time period is a fixed sorting basis, for example, please refer to fig. 2 in combination, for the application icon in the last line, of course, switching may be performed by switching the application icon in the last line of a single icon page, or switching may be performed by switching the application icon in the last line of a plurality of display pages. Taking the last line of icons of the first display page as an example, within a certain period of time, for example, within one month, the use frequency sequence of four applications is 4D, 2D, 1D, and 3D from high to low, when the first display page is switched to the right, since the use frequency is the use frequency and 2D is set after 4D, when the switching is performed once, the last line of icons is 4D, 1D, 3D, and 2D from left to right, and when the switching is performed again, the last line of icons is 2D, 4D, 3D, and 1D, and the switching is performed through the fixed frequency sequence of all the applications to be switched, so that the two applications with the highest use frequency can be prevented from being switched into an endless loop.
Specifically, the following describes the present application in detail by taking a scroll switching manner as an example, please refer to fig. 2, and fig. 2 is a schematic diagram of an initial sequence of application icons in a display interface of a terminal according to an embodiment of the present invention. At this time, the terminal has two icon pages, each display page can place 4 rows and 4 columns of icons, which are exemplified by eight application icons in the last row, when the terminal is not switched by scrolling, the last row of icons in the first display page is sorted into 1D, 2D, 3D and 4D, and the last row of icons in the second display page is sorted into 5D, 6D, 7D and 8D, when the user holds the terminal with one hand in the right hand and needs to select the 5D icon, the last row can be switched by scrolling left and right to scroll the 5D icon to the first display interface, wherein the first icon can be any icon in the last row under the first display page, such as 4D or 3D, but can also be a blank area in the last row of the first display page, it should be mentioned that when the function of scrolling switching is set to only be the last row and the rightmost column, the user can also slide left and right with the icons in the other rows or columns of the first display page as the first icon, that is, it is not necessary to slide the icons on the last row or the last column, and the icons on the last row or the last column can be switched when any position of the icon page is slid left and right or up and down.
Therefore, in one embodiment, step S2: when the positions of the target icons are switched according to the icon switching instruction, the positions of all icons in other columns below the icon page are not changed when the positions of all icons in any icon display area in the column below the icon page are switched. When the positions of all icons in a row where any icon display area is located under the icon page are switched, the positions of all icons in other rows under the icon page are not changed.
Specifically, please refer to fig. 3, and refer to fig. 2 for understanding, where fig. 3 is a schematic diagram illustrating a sequence after switching application icons in a display interface of a terminal according to an embodiment of the present invention. After the last row is scrolled and switched, namely, the last row is slid leftwards, the last row of icons of the terminal display pages are sorted as shown in fig. 3, the last behaviors of the first display page are 2D, 3D, 4D and 5D, and the last behaviors of the second display page are 6D, 7D, 8D and 1D, and at this time, a user can easily click the 5D icon with one hand under the condition of not turning pages.
It should be noted that when the icons in the last row of the terminal display page are not fully displayed, that is, there is a blank area, if the first display page is 1D, 2D, 3D, 4D, the last row of the second display page is only 5D, 6D, 7D, and the 8D area in fig. 2 is blank, then the blank area can be used as the icons for scrolling switching when the last row is scrolled and switched, or the blank area can be skipped when the scrolling switching is performed, for example, when the last row of the first display page is slid to the left by the first display page, the former case is that the icons in the last row of the first display page in the terminal are sorted into 2D, 3D, 4D, 5D, the last case of the second display page is 6D, 7D, blank, 1D, and the latter case is that the icons in the last row of the first display page in the terminal are sorted into 2D, 3D, 4D, 5D, the last case of the second display page is that the icons in the last row of, 7D, 1D, and blank, but of course, the above is only the relevant optimization steps when the icon is switched.
Although the above embodiment performs scroll switching for one row or one column, the present invention is not limited to this, and in one embodiment, step S2: the step of switching the positions of the plurality of target icons according to the icon switching instruction comprises the following steps: and acquiring a plurality of application programs selected in advance. And switching the positions of the icons corresponding to the plurality of pre-selected application programs and the position of any icon display area according to an icon switching instruction of a user to any icon display area.
Specifically, referring to fig. 4, fig. 4 is a schematic diagram illustrating an initial sequence of application icons in a display interface of a terminal according to another embodiment of the present invention. In this case, four application icons 1A, 1D, 5C, and 6B are taken as an example for explanation, and before the circular scroll switching is not performed, the positions of 4 application icons are as shown in fig. 4, and it should be noted that the four application icons are selected by the user in advance, for example, are frequently used or associated. When a user needs to select a 6B application icon on the second display interface, in a scrollable switching mode, the user uses any icon as a first icon and may also use a blank display area under the first display interface, which is described here by taking a 4D icon closest to the thumb of the right hand as an example, the user presses the 4D icon or slides the 4D icon, the 4D icon and the four application icons 1A, 1D, 5C, and 6B are cyclically switched as a set, fig. 5 is a schematic sequence diagram of the switched application icons in the display interface of the terminal according to another embodiment of the present invention, in fig. 5, the set is once scrolled and switched, and the order of the circular scrolling is 1A, 1D, 5C, and 6B, that is, the switched sequence is that the 4D icon is switched to the position of the 6B icon, and the 6B icon is switched to the position of the 5C icon, the 5C icon is switched to the position of the 1D icon, the 1D icon is switched to the position of the 1A icon, and the 1A icon is switched to the position of the 4D icon.
It should be noted that, for the above embodiment, any icon may be any one of the four application icons 1A, 1D, 5C, and 6B, taking 6B as an example for illustration, and the user may cycle through switching with the three application icons 1A, 1D, and 5C as a set by pressing 6B icon or sliding 6B icon, of course, it should be noted that the switching sequence is not limited to cycle scrolling, that is, the icons are scrolled one by one in a fixed sequence, and here, not only is the sequence of the next row or column of displayed page icons, but also the switching may be performed according to the size of the row or column where the icons are located, the icons in the same row may precede the column, and the switching may also be performed sequentially according to the linear distance between the positions of the icons and the position of the first icon, and the use frequency mentioned in the above embodiment, etc., it should be noted that, when the application icon is not the application icon described in the above embodiment but the blank display area is received, the implementation manner is the same as that of the above embodiment, and only when the switching is performed, the blank display area is switched instead of the specific application icon, where the difference is that after the blank display area is switched with the icon to be switched, other icons on the icon display page may not change, and corresponding movement may be automatically performed to fill the blank display area between the icons, and this difference is more commonly applied to the current mobile terminal, and therefore, the description is omitted here.
In one embodiment, step S2: the step of switching the positions of the plurality of target icons according to the icon switching instruction comprises the following steps: and acquiring a plurality of application programs selected by self-definition in advance. And according to the icon switching instruction of the user on the first icon, independently switching the positions of the icons corresponding to the plurality of application programs selected by self-definition in advance and the position of the first icon.
Specifically, four icons 1A, 1D, 5C, and 6B of the display page in fig. 4 are used as target icons, for example, 4D is used as a first icon to explain, when switching is performed in a single-scroll switching manner, i.e., scrolling switching is performed between two target icons to be switched, 4D performs position switching with the 1A icon first, and the other icons do not move, then performs position switching with the 1A icon and the 1D icon, then performs position switching with the 1D icon and the 5C icon, and finally performs position switching with the 5C icon and the 6B icon, and after one cycle, the 6B icon reaches the original position of the 4D icon, i.e., is closest to the big thumb of the right hand.
In an embodiment, the application programs selected in advance may be a plurality of application programs selected by a user in a customized manner or a plurality of application programs selected by the terminal in real time according to the running frequency of the front end within a preset time.
Specifically, the embodiment expands the selection of the application programs in the embodiment, the selection of the application programs can be performed through user-defined selection in advance, or the application programs can be selected according to the frequency of running in the foreground of the terminal within the preset time, and by setting the preset time, the application programs frequently used by the user in a certain time period can be automatically updated in time.
In one embodiment, step S2: after the positions of the target icons are switched according to the icon switching instruction, the method further comprises the following steps: and when receiving the starting operation of the user on the specific icon, running the application program corresponding to the specific icon.
The starting operation may be a single-click operation, and the terminal automatically exits the switchable mode after running a specific application program.
